So what are fillers?

With each passing year, the collagen levels in your skin decrease, and it loses its elasticity. The result of this loss can be the development of lines and wrinkles, often on the brow, around the eyes, and mouth. Dermal fillers are a non-surgical treatment designed to help reduce the depth of lines and give the skin a smoother and hopefully more youthful appearance.

The procedure involves the injection of a gel-like substance beneath the dermal layer, which plumps the skin and ‘fills in’ creases and lines. The number of injections depends on the area targeted and what you’re hoping to achieve, but in general, treatments take minutes rather than hours. People can even make lunchtime appointments and be back at work in no time at all.

Are they just for lip lines?

Lip fillers work in two ways. They can help reduce the vertical lines and other wrinkles that appear on the edge of the mouth and often cause lipstick to bleed. They can also be used to help give an overall fuller appearance to the lips. For many people, the aim is for both smoother and fuller lips. Perfect pout? Yes, please.

So what else do I need to know?

Dermal fillers involve small injections of gel, typically made up of hyaluronic acid, that fills in wrinkles and adds volume to soft tissue. You can have dermal fillers in different parts of your face: around the eye, cheeks, mouth and jawline, as well as lip fillers administered directly into the lip tissue.

Dermal fillers are not permanent.

In general, lip fillers may last between six and nine months. Many people like the temporary nature of fillers and are happy to return for a repeat treatment once the original has worn off.
